<p>As I like to do in my posts, I&#8217;m going to give a little brief history of Trenton for your enrichment.  In the late 1800&#8242;s and early 1900&#8242;s, Trenton was a major manufacturing center. One relic of that era is the slogan &#8220;Trenton Makes, The World Takes&#8221;, which is displayed on the Lower Free Bridge (just north of the Trenton-Morrisville Toll Bridge). The city adopted the slogan in 1917 to represent Trenton&#8217;s then-leading role as a major manufacturing center for rubber, wire rope, ceramics and cigars. Along with many other United States cities in the 1960s and 1970s, Trenton fell on hard times when manufacturing and industrial jobs declined. Concurrently, state government agencies began leasing office space in the surrounding suburbs. Since Trenton is New Jersey&#8217;s capital, state government leaders (particularly governors William Cahill and Brendan Byrne) attempted to revitalize Trenton by making it the center of state government. Between 1982 and 1992, more than a dozen office buildings were constructed primarily by the state to house state offices. Today, Trenton&#8217;s biggest employer is still the state of New Jersey. Each weekday, 20,000 state workers flood into the city from the surrounding suburbs. (Thanks to Wikipedia for this history lesson)</p>

<p>On to the boring history stuff&#8230;I know, I know&#8230;bare with me. As stated before, The A.J. Meerwald is the state ship of New Jersey. She is a restored oyster dredging schooner, whose home port is in Bivalve, Commercial Township, New Jersey. Launched in 1928, <em>A.J. Meerwald</em> was one of hundreds of schooners built along South Jersey&#8217;s Delaware Bayshore before the decline of the shipbuilding industry which coincided with the Great Depression. Today, <em>A.J. Meerwald</em> is used by the Bayshore Discovery Project for onboard educational programs in the Delaware Bay near Bivalve, and at other ports in the New Jersey, Pennsylvania, and Delaware region. (Thank you Wikipedia for this beautifully succinct and detailed history)</p>

<p>Puerto Rico is in an interesting, semi-confusing stage. For those of you who don&#8217;t know, Puerto Rico is indeed part of the great USA. However, it is not a state. It is a commonwealth. As defined by Webster&#8217;s Dictionary, a commonwealth is &#8220;a political unit having local autonomy but voluntarily united with the United States.&#8221; With that said, the island displays a very intriguing juxtaposition of new, old, modern and rustic. As you drive, you see a giant Mall on the side of the road (one that can easily rival if not surpass the malls we know here in the contiguous US) and when you look across the street, you see a cluster of rickety seaside shacks selling traditional Puerto Rican dishes. But the latter is disappearing, so it seems. As the days go by, more and more of the old and rustic is disappearing and the new and modern is taking over. No doubt, Puerto Rico will be a force to reckon within the tourism industry (more-so than it is now)&#8230;for better or for worse. What&#8217;s the cost? What&#8217;s at stake? Tradition? Natural beauty? Old world charm? Who knows&#8230;but that&#8217;s a discussion for another day. Onward&#8230;</p>

<p>Vieques is just one of many outer-lying islands that belong to Puerto Rico. Vieques is the largest one (if you consider 20 mi x 4 mi large anyway) and the other major outer island is Culebra which is only a few miles square. To get to these islands, you need to take a government-run ferry which takes about 90 minutes to Vieques and 2 hours to Culebra. But believe me, the trip is absolutely worth it. And for only $4 round trip, you can&#8217;t find a better bargain while on vacation.</p>

<p>The main thing on the itinerary was to visit Ponce, which is very similar to Old San Juan. It&#8217;s a very historic town with Spanish roots and influences. Again, gorgeous streets, Spanish-influenced &#8216;Squares&#8217;, locals out and about, and&#8230;Piragua Men!!! These men are iconic and can be found pushing their piragua carts through the streets peddling Piraguas for about $1.25. For those who don&#8217;t know, Piraguas are basically slushies. They have blocks of ice in their carts which they shave into the shape of a cone, put the ice into a cup, and then they doust the ice with yummy, tropical syrups that come in all sorts of flavors including lemon-lime, pina colada, and guava. On a hot day, Piraguas <em>hit the spot </em>(see photo below for said Piragua man).</p>

<p>In regards to the photo above, I needed to make a special side note about it because this plant is so darn amazing. It&#8217;s called &#8216;Morivivir&#8217; which means &#8216;Die and Live&#8217; literally in English. What&#8217;s so fascinating about this tiny plant (they do get quite large in the tropical forests) is that when you touch them, they physically close up, almost like a venus fly trap except that it responds to the human touch. In about five minutes or so, it opens back up hence the name &#8216;Morivivir.&#8217; Definitely something you don&#8217;t see everyday&#8230;</p>
